What persons are actually going to note, although, is the additional energy. Whereas the outdated bZ4X wasn’t identified for its acceleration, particularly in front-wheel-drive type, it was nonetheless fast sufficient to mud a Corolla from a cease. Then once more, that in all probability says extra concerning the Corolla’s acceleration than the bZ4X’s. Giving the front-wheel-drive bZ now has 221 horsepower as an alternative of the outdated automobile’s 201 hp is not going to vary acceleration all that a lot, however the all-wheel-drive model, however, now has 338 hp as an alternative of 214. That is an enormous distinction, and Toyota says it’s going to hit 60 mph in 4.9 seconds.
